520 |a The disadvantage of patching algorithm is that the generating multicast flow disorder and cycle patch algorithm solved the above problems. Improved Batch processing cycle patch algorithm has better treatment effect for large scale emergency request, and has a good effect in demand on demand for hot programs or prime time, can effectively increase the number of users. The main function of the LiveMedia library is implemented on a variety of media types and coding format support. The paper presents development of video on demand server based on LiveMedia and improved cycle patch algorithm. The test curve showed that patch cycle algorithm can provide service for more users in the same bandwidth, can effectively increase the number of concurrent users. DOI : http://dx.doi.org/10.11591/telkomnika.v12i6.5015
